Foggy Windows Repair: Causes, Solutions, and Maintenance Tips<br>Foggy windows can be a discouraging problem for property owners. Not just do they block presence, however they can likewise signal more substantial issues in the window seal or moisture management in a structure. This post explores the causes of foggy windows, available repair solutions, and maintenance suggestions to prevent additional concerns.<br>Comprehending Foggy Windows<br>Foggy windows normally suggest that moisture has permeated the space in between the double panes of glass. This phenomenon is most common in double or triple-pane windows, where a sealed air area offers insulation. When the seal stops working, it enables humid air to get in the window system, leading to condensation-- hence the fog.<br>Common Causes of Foggy WindowsSeal Failure: The most typical reason for foggy windows is a broken seal in between the glass panes. This can be an outcome of aging products, bad setup, or extreme weather.Temperature level Variations: Significant temperature changes can stress window seals, causing prospective leakages.High Humidity Levels: Excess moisture inside the home can result in condensation in between window panes, particularly in bathrooms or kitchen areas.Poor Ventilation: Inadequate air flow can create an environment where moisture builds up, increasing the chances of fogging windows.Impact of Foggy Windows<br>Foggy windows can impact more than simply aesthetic appeals:<br>Reduced Energy Efficiency: Foggy windows frequently lose insulating properties, causing higher heating and cooling costs.Mold Growth: Stagnant moisture can result in mold and mildew development, posing health risks.Compromised Window Integrity: Over time, water can trigger damage to window frames and sills.Repair Solutions for Foggy Windows<br>Correcting [foggy windows repair](https://osclass-classifieds.a2hosted.com/index.php?page=item&id=91114) windows generally involves attending to the seal failure and bring back presence.
